Dallas ISD Reading/Language Arts Assignments:
β Read or listen to a story. After reading, talk with someone about the main character. Describe the main character. What did he/she do in the story? Why did he/she act the way he/she did?
β Write at least two complete sentences to tell about your favorite character in the story. Draw a picture to go along with your sentences.
π» π To complete the activities above, use your student consumable, choose a book from home, or listen to a story at www.storylineonline.net.
Time Allotment: 20 minutes

Dallas ISD Math Assignments:
β Starting at any number, practice saying the numbers in order (forwards and backwards) to 120.
β Write and solve a story problem for the number sentence: 13 - 7 = β
Checkpoint for Understanding
β Explain how your story problem from yesterday is similar and different from the problem you wrote today.
Time Allotment : 20 minutes

Dallas ISD Science Assignments:
β Watch (observe) an animal for several minutes.
β Write about how the animal interacts with water, food and shelter.
Checkpoint for Understanding
β Share your writing with someone at home and explain how animals use water, food and shelter to survive.
Time Allotment: 20 minutes

Dallas ISD Health/Physical Education Assignments:
Health
β Discuss with your child why it is important to wash their hands. Practice washing hands for 20 seconds (sing the alphabet song) and have your child keep track of how many times they washed their hands today.
Time allotment: 10 minutes

Music
β Dynamics - Loud/Soft
Students will explore their four voices (calling, whispering, singing, and talking) and answer these questions -
Which voice is always soft? Which voice is always loud? Which two voices can be both? What is the difference between loud/soft and high/low?
Time Allotment: 20 minutes
